Vida Celular

Wszystko o najlepszych telefonach komórkowych

Google ogłosiło, że aplikacje na Androida odejdą od tradycyjnego formatu APK (Android Package) i przyjmą nowy format — AAB (Android App Bundle).

APK to format kompresji plików, podobny do tego, który widzimy w przypadku .zip lub .exe na komputerach, który umożliwia instalację programów na telefonach z systemem Android. Według Google zostanie wycofany od sierpnia 2021 r., otwierając drogę rozszerzeniu stworzonemu w 2018 r. przez Google, AAB, które jest już stosowane do większości aplikacji pobieranych bezpośrednio z Google Play. Do tego stopnia, że ​​„APK” stało się synonimem aplikacje instalujesz na własne ryzyko.

Według firmy zmiana ta powinna zoptymalizować przestrzeń, zmniejszając wszystkie nowe aplikacje nawet o 15%, co ułatwi użytkownikom pobieranie. W przeciwieństwie do plików APK, które są zasadniczo instalatorami, pliki AAB wykorzystują proces zwany dynamiczną dostawą, który optymalizuje aplikację zgodnie ze sprzętem każdego użytkownika. W ten sposób identyfikuje, które zasoby są niezbędne do działania urządzenia, dzięki czemu telefon staje się lżejszy.

to proces walidacji odbywa się za pośrednictwem Google Play, co uniemożliwia zainstalowanie AAB poza sklepem Android. Ten proces gwarantuje bezpieczeństwo użytkownika, utrudniając pojawienie się złośliwego oprogramowania na urządzeniu.

Pomoc w walce z piractwem

Mimo korzyści zmiana formatu APK na AAB może okazać się uciążliwa dla użytkowników, którzy często próbują korzystać z aplikacji innych firm dostępnych poza Google Play.

Według firmy, początkowo telefony z Androidem nie będą miały zawieszonego wsparcia dla rozszerzenia APK, ale deweloperzy będą przesyłać do Play Store tylko pliki AAB. Obecnie możliwe jest przesłanie pliku APK, a Play Store przekonwertuje go samodzielnie. Istnienie tego pliku APK utworzonego przez dewelopera przed Play Store stwarzało zagrożenie bezpieczeństwa. Mając ten plik w ręku, można było piracić legalne aplikacje lub tworzyć na ich podstawie złośliwe oprogramowanie.

Przejście z jednego formatu na drugi pokazuje również zmianę stanowiska firmy Google, która powinna przyjąć bardziej rygorystyczną politykę dotyczącą piractwa. w odróżnieniu Apple, który nie pozwala na instalacje spoza Sklep z aplikacjami na iPhonieGoogle jest często krytykowane za to, że możliwość otrzymywania przez Androida instalacji z zewnątrz przyczynia się do większej liczby ataków. Coś, co zostało krytykowany nawet przez CEO Apple, Tim Cook. Ale z drugiej strony prowadzi to do oskarżenia o kontrolę rynku przeciw Apple.

Mimo to zmiana ta może również zaszkodzić mniejszym deweloperom, którzy teraz będą musieli poświęcać więcej uwagi tworzeniu swoich programów w AAB.

Według Google nowe zasady zaczną obowiązywać od sierpnia 2021 r. strona dla programistów W systemie Android dostępne są informacje o zmianie oraz wskazówki dla społeczności programistów.

Przez Moja inteligentna cena

Zdjęcie: georgeclerk/iStock